I’ve written a lot of episodes about sycamore trees over the years. Below are some of the things I wrote for  those episodes. “I could look at sycamores all day. They remind me of when I was a kid in Kentucky and the huge sycamores we climbed along the creeks back there. Some big ones were hollow and you could go in them! It was a different species…Platanus occidentalis…this one is P. wrightii.” “Sycamores are the genus Platanus, which was the old Greek name for the tree that is the species Platanus orientalis.
